    I have one. It used with a 11.5” colt hrt barrel and surefire socim rc2.

    I wouldn’t buy another. I’d just keep buying LMT enhanced carriers.

    Why? For me it does nothing the LMT can’t do. Namely later unlocking.

    The LMT also has a better bolt.

    The surefire is meant to prevent bolt bounce. I don’t shoot full auto, so no difference for me here. The surefire has overtravel of the Cartier. This should be more reliable with a dirty gun, I haven’t had an issue other wise.

    Big detractor from the surefire at the end of the day for me is the need of a specific spring and buffer. The LMT uses whatever spring and buffer.

    I’ll keep buying the LMT set ups, the surefire was a purchase out of interest that I won’t be repeating. I have my sample of one for my collection.

    I am giving my $.02 on the OBC... I am horribly disappointed. I put it on my 11.5 colt commando barreled rifle that has a DT gemtech LE556 that lives in this rifle. I had several double feeds as well as since the bolt came back so far into the upper it allowed the cases to slam into the case deflector and go back into the action. I used both the SF bolt and an LMT enhanced bolt, an LWRC enhacned bolt, a colt bolt and a bcm bolt. Happened several times with all of them regardless of how powerful the ejector and extractor were. I use sprinco 5 coil w/insert and sprinco ejector springs on all carbine length gas rifle's bolts and colt or springco 4 coil on middy and rifle. It only worked most of the time with fkn TULA!!!! Still then it had the issue a few times. I traded a SOLGW BCG, vltor a5 system and $100 for this and I'm so bummed out. I'm not at all a newbie and I smith tons of my own and customers guns. I had such high hopes for this b/c I want to get an auto eventually... But I'm afraid, unless someone can really help me with this, that I'm gonna have to relegate this to the resale bin or trade for an LMT.... All the vids i see is of it being run unsuppressed.... I know the commando barrel has a .069 gas port (I'm pretty sure at least)...

    I would verify for sure the gas port size of your barrel. And of course this whole SF BGG kit was meant to be used with a mil-spec RE. The Surefire long stroke carrier bleeds of a little less gas than the LMT enhanced bolt carrier. Quite a few other people are using this Surefire BCG kit in their suppressed carbine length gas guns with no issues.
